After the decision
The process from here
The council has decided this application; the published outcome sits in the record above and the decision notice on the council portal carries the detail, including any conditions.
If permission was granted, work must normally begin within three years of the decision. If it was refused, the applicant can appeal within the statutory time limit or submit a revised scheme.
About householder applications
How this application type works
Householder applications cover work to an existing house and its garden: extensions, loft and garage conversions, porches, outbuildings and similar alterations within the boundary of the home. They cannot be used to create a separate dwelling or change what the building is used for. Councils aim to decide them within eight weeks, and immediate neighbours are usually notified and given a chance to comment.
